Some Basic Things to Start:

  • Turn off the printer, disconnect the USB cables, and disconnect the power. Wait a few moments, and then reconnect the printer to turn it on.
  • Test a test print page or print a quality diagnosis report.
  • Make sure the ink cartridges have enough ink or are not to blame.

Check the Print Cartridge:

  • Only the ink cartridges are almost empty or empty
  • Make sure that the ink cartridges are also correctly filled and installed in their respective slots.
  • If a new cartridge is installed, double check that the tape over the air vent has been removed.
  • Confirm that the boxes have no bubbles. In this case, carefully use a pin to clean the cap.
  • Try a different ink cartridge to see if the printer can recognize the cartridges or not.
  • If you can find out if the problem is with the ink cartridges or print cartridges, you can easily configure the color print edition instead of black printing.

Check the Printheads:

  • When replacing ink cartridges, it is not necessary to check whether the printheads are printing.
  • Make sure the printheads are not blocked. You can clean it automatically or manually in either way.
  • If the error persists, try the cleaning function two or three times. One thing to note is that automatic cleaning uses a lot of ink, so only use this process when you need to.
